Your practical checklist
- 01
Before calling
Photograph the prescription clearly and note the patient’s full name, age, phone number and preferred day.
- 02
On the confirmation call
Read the exact test name and ask about preparation, arrival time, prescription, price, payment and report delivery.
- 03
What to pack
Bring the original prescription, relevant prior reports or images, identification if requested, medicine list and a charged phone.
- 04
At registration
Check the spelling of the patient name, age and requested test before paying or giving a specimen.
- 05
Before the examination
Tell staff about allergies, pregnancy possibility or any safety concern relevant to the requested examination.
- 06
After the examination
Keep the receipt or collection slip and confirm when, where and by whom the report can be collected.
- 07
Clinical follow-up
Arrange for the treating clinician to interpret the result. Do not diagnose or change medicine from a number on the report alone.
